Selling a home in West Chicago requires a change of occupancy inspection. This can be set up by calling Community Development at 630-293-2200 extension 131 to schedule an appointment with an inspector who will visit your home and check it for minimum life safety requirements, including such items as smoke detectors, ground fault interrupters and railings on stairs. For your convenience, we have prepared a Residential Occupancy Handout (PDF - 723k) for the complete list of items inspected.
A fee of $.11 per square foot will be charged. Once any required improvements are made and the inspection is approved, you may call City Hall at 630-293-2200 extension 142 to schedule the final water meter reading. Also, you will need to complete the Deed Certification Form (PDF - 787k) and take it to City Hall to pay any outstanding fees and obtain the deed certification stamp. This is required to record a deed in DuPage County.
